What Cherry Point's Climate Actually Does to Windows
Salt Air and Corrosion
Homes near the water pick up airborne salt that settles on every exterior surface, including window frames, hardware, and screens. Over time, salt exposure accelerates corrosion on lower-grade fasteners, hinges, and cranks, and it can pit or dull finishes that were never rated for coastal use. This is one of the most overlooked factors in window failure near Cherry Point — the window itself looks fine from ten feet away while the hardware underneath is quietly breaking down.
Wind-Driven Rain
Rain that comes in at an angle, pushed by wind off the Strait, tests a window's weatherproofing far more than a straight downpour does. It finds gaps in flashing, worn weatherstripping, and poorly sealed nailing fins that a calm-weather install might never expose. Most window leaks we're called out to inspect trace back to installation details — flashing sequence, sealant placement, sill pan design — not the window unit itself.
Moss and Sustained Moisture
Whatcom County's long wet season means moss and algae get a real foothold on north-facing walls, shaded trim, and anywhere airflow is limited. On windows, this shows up as green or black staining on sills and lower sashes, and more importantly as prolonged moisture contact with wood components, caulking, and frame joints. Sustained dampness is what turns a small sealant gap into a rotted sill over a few seasons.
What a Correct Window Replacement Involves Here
Swapping an old window for a new one is the easy part. Getting the assembly to actually perform in this climate depends on details that are invisible once the trim goes back on:
- Sill pan flashing that directs any water intrusion back out, rather than letting it sit against the wall sheathing
- Proper integration with the house's water-resistive barrier so the window's flashing laps correctly with the wall wrap, shingle-style, top to bottom
- Backer rod and sealant at the right joints — sealing everything solid actually traps moisture; some joints need to breathe
- Corrosion-resistant fasteners and hardware rated for coastal or marine-adjacent exposure, not standard-grade parts
- Correct shimming and squaring so the sash operates smoothly and the weatherstripping seals evenly for the life of the window
- Insulation of the gap between the window frame and rough opening, without overpacking it in a way that bows the frame
Skip any one of these and the window can still look correct on install day while quietly setting up a leak, a rot pocket, or a seal failure two or three winters down the road.
Choosing Materials for a Salt-Air, High-Moisture Environment
There's no single "best" window material for every home, but some perform more predictably than others in a Cherry Point setting. The table below reflects how common options actually behave under salt air, driving rain, and prolonged dampness — not marketing claims.
| Material | Coastal Performance | Maintenance | Our Take |
|---|---|---|---|
| Vinyl (quality-grade) | Doesn't corrode or rot; stable in moisture | Low — occasional cleaning | Solid, reliable default for most homes in this area |
| Fiberglass | Excellent — very stable in temperature and moisture swings | Low | Strong choice for homes wanting a step up in durability and paintability |
| Wood (unclad) | Vulnerable to moisture and moss-driven rot without diligent upkeep | High — regular painting/sealing | We recommend clad options here unless the homeowner commits to ongoing maintenance |
| Aluminum-clad wood | Good exterior protection; interior wood still needs some care | Moderate | Reasonable middle ground when a wood interior look is wanted |
| Standard aluminum frame | Prone to condensation and heat transfer; hardware corrosion risk near salt air | Moderate to high | We generally steer homeowners away from this near the water |
Hardware matters as much as frame material. We spec corrosion-resistant locks, hinges, and screen components on coastal-adjacent jobs, because standard hardware is often the first thing to fail even when the frame itself is holding up fine.
Signs a Cherry Point Home Needs Window Replacement
Because moisture damage in this climate develops gradually, homeowners often live with early warning signs for a while before calling anyone. Worth checking for:
- Fogging or moisture between panes on double- or triple-glazed units (a failed seal, not fixable by cleaning)
- Soft or discolored wood at the sill or lower frame corners
- Green, black, or gray staining that keeps returning after cleaning
- Drafts or a noticeable temperature difference near the window on windy days
- Windows that are difficult to open, close, or lock — often a sign of a warped or swollen frame
- Visible daylight or a whistling sound around the frame during wind-driven rain
- Rising energy bills without an obvious explanation elsewhere in the home
Any one of these on its own might just need a repair. Several together, especially on the weather-facing side of the house, usually point to replacement being the more cost-effective long-term call.
Our Replacement Process
1. On-Site Assessment
We look at each window individually — frame condition, sill and sheathing underneath, current flashing, and how exposed that particular wall is to wind and rain. Not every window on a Cherry Point home takes the same beating; the weather-facing side usually needs more attention than the sheltered side.
2. Product Selection
We walk through material, glass, and hardware options based on that assessment and the homeowner's budget, being upfront about trade-offs rather than steering toward whatever has the best margin.
3. Careful Removal
Old windows come out cleanly, and we inspect the rough opening and sheathing while it's exposed — this is often the only chance to catch hidden rot or moisture damage before it's sealed back up behind a new window.
4. Correct Installation
Sill pan flashing, proper WRB integration, correct fastening, and appropriate sealant placement — done in the sequence that actually sheds water, not just what's fastest.
5. Final Check and Walkthrough
We test operation, check the seal, and walk the homeowner through anything they should know about care going forward.

Cost Factors to Expect
Every home and window package is different, so we don't publish blanket pricing — but these are the main factors that move the number up or down on most Cherry Point jobs:
| Factor | Why It Matters |
|---|---|
| Window material | Vinyl, fiberglass, and clad-wood carry different material and labor costs |
| Number of openings | Whole-house replacement typically costs less per window than piecemeal jobs |
| Sheathing/rot repair needed | Damage found during removal adds material and labor, but it's far cheaper to fix now than after a new window seals it in |
| Glass package | Low-E coatings, gas fills, and impact-resistant options affect both price and long-term performance |
| Wall exposure | Weather-facing walls sometimes warrant upgraded flashing or sealant details |
| Access and site conditions | Second-story or hard-to-reach windows add labor time |
The only way to get an accurate number is a look at the actual home — anyone quoting a firm price sight-unseen for a coastal property is guessing.
After Installation: Keeping Windows Performing in This Climate
New windows still need occasional attention in a salt-air, high-moisture environment. Rinsing frames and hardware periodically helps limit salt buildup, keeping weep holes clear prevents water from pooling in the frame, and checking exterior caulking annually catches small gaps before they become leaks. None of this is heavy maintenance, but skipping it entirely shortens the life of even a well-installed window.
